Artist Darius Hulea Sculptures Portraits Of Historical Figures With The Use Of Industrial Metal Wires (Pics)

Traditionally, sculptors are using conventional materials such as plaster, concrete, wood, solid metal, and stones in creating sculptures. But contemporary sculptors are slowly embracing other unorthodox materials such as paper and glass. Over the years, we’ve seen stunning sculptures that are made of uncommon materials. Just take a look at the sculptures of Darius Hulea.
